Filing 22 ORDER ADOPTING REPORT AND RECOMMENDATIONS - The Magistrate Judge's June 6, 2016 R&R (Doc. 19) is ADOPTED. It is hereby ORDERED that: 1. Defendant's Motion for Summary Judgment (Doc. 6 ) is GRANTED; 2. Plaintiff's Motion for Default J udgment (Doc. 8 ) is DENIED as MOOT; 3. Plaintiff's Motion to Transfer (Doc. 15 ) is DENIED and MOOT; 4. Plaintiff's Motion to Dismiss (Doc. 17 ) is DENIED as MOOT; 5. Plaintiff's Motion to Vacate the R&R in its Entirety as Doc #:[1 9] on 06/06/16, Pages 1-10 and In the Interest of Justice that this Cause of Action be Transferred to the United States Court of Federal Claims (Doc. 20 ) is DENIED; and 6. This matter shall be CLOSED and TERMINATED from the active docket of this Court. Signed by Judge Michael R. Barrett on 9/15/2016.
